one of my mates drove my car up the road the other day and came back without my car. he said it ran out of fuel, but it had a quarter of a tank. now i got my car, it started, idled fine in neutral and park, reved it right out. still no worries. as soon as i put it in drive idle spazzed out, stalled a couple of times, finally got home. it took 10 mins to travel about 500 meters. now ive checked the spark no worries there. changed the fuel filter, and i gave up. i also checked the fuel pump and was wondering if, when i turn the reds on is the pump supposed to run continuously, or run for 3-4 seconds and cut out automatically? cause thats what its doing. i9f its not the pump what eles could it be?

Fuel pumps on Commodores are notorious for dying. This is especially the case if the car has been run low or out of fuel recently, as the pump uses fuel in the tank for cooling.

I'm pretty sure the pump will run for a few seconds to get the fuel pressure up then shut off until the car is started, but I could be epicly wrong.

when i turn the reds on is the pump supposed to run continuously, or run for 3-4 seconds and cut out automatically? cause thats what its doing.
The fuel pumps only run for 3 or 4 seconds to bring pressure up in the system. Once your engine is running it will run continuously
